Carina Muñoz is a senior at SHS. This school year was Carina’s first time in the JAG program and she is the secretary of the JAG bilingual program. In March, she was able to compete for JAG’s outstanding senior honor.

Carina was one out of the 12 students competing for this honor. First, Carina competed in several regional competitions. Then, she applied for the outstanding senior award. Carina had to submit a resume, application, an essay, recommendation letters, and proof of college acceptance. When she got to the conference, she was then interviewed by a judge. After all that, they announced that Carina had won the award. She won a $3,000 scholarship and received a certificate and a medallion. Carina said she wasn’t expecting to win, but she was so ecstatic to be given this opportunity and honor.

Carina plans on attending IUPUC. There, she wants to study elementary education with a minor in Spanish. She also plans to get a Master’s in counseling. Carina believes JAG has prepared her for her future. She states, “JAG has prepared me for my future by giving me leadership, communication, and teamwork skills. Being in JAG has also helped me build my confidence.” She plans to take those skills with her to IUPUC.
